It was indeed Swami rAmAnujA started the trend. He spread the branches of Sri 
Vaishnavism far and wide, accepting disciples from even the so-called lower 
castes. Never did he differentiate between two bhAgawathAs on the basis of 
caste. He brought people from all castes under the vase umbrella of Sri 
Vaishnavism. Those days, lakhs of people thronged Srirangam; it is unfortunate 
that this sight can be seen only in a place like puttaparthi- sign of 
degeneration of kali!! 



The Brahmins in the SrivaishnavA fold are termed as ?sAthina SrivaishnavAs? and 
the bhaktAs from other backgrounds are referred to as, ?sAthadha 
SrivaishnavAs?. In a way, it is better to be a sAthAdha Srivaishnava as life 
can be totally dedicated to bhagawath-kainkaryam, and there won?t be any 
worries about performing SandhyAvandanam, tharpanam, etc.

Once a group of vaishnavAs from Andhra approached Swami rAmAnuja; they had 
immense desire to perform bhagawath kainkaryam. rAmAnujA accepted them into the 
fold. When the naysayer started questioning their castes, Swami rAmAnuja 
answered that they belong to the same caste of the nityasUrIs of vaikuntha!! 
Swami rAmAnuja honored even the smarthAs (for e.g. the traditional 
veena-artistes) in Srirangam, MAdhwAs are given temple responsibilities, even 
barbers, cobblers, washer men were all honored in Srirangam, and such is the 
greatness of Swami rAmAnujA!!
